The veterinarian is responsible for providing medical care, performing surgeries, and conducting examinations for shelter animals. They also provide mentorship to externs and technical staff while maintaining high standards of clinical care and documentation.
Applicants must hold a Doctor of Veterinary Medicine (DVM) degree and possess a valid Texas veterinary license and DEA license. Strong surgical skills, professional communication, and the ability to work effectively in a stressful shelter environment are required.
